Anqi Cheng receives top award in ASA student paper competition

Biostatistics graduate student Anqi Cheng has received first place in the American Statistical Association (ASA) Student Paper Competitions in the Biometrics section.  The honor includes an award of travel funds allowing Cheng to present her winning paper, "Monotone Distribution Function Estimation in Randomized Trials with Noncompliance" in Baltimore at the 2017 Joint Statistical Meeting.  

Cheng's research focuses on casual inference and censoring data. The paper proposes a novel monotone estimator of distribution functions for compliers in a randomized trial where some subjects fail to follow their assigned treatments.
